Transaction 59145cb23ffbb803fcf9cc12dfc5aeacc5ea760497ade31b67acae0fd93f3e48

2 Input
2 Outputs
  • 59145cb23ffbb803fcf9cc12dfc5aeacc5ea760497ade31b67acae0fd93f3e48:0
  • value  2217536
    address  3Hw6bUZJ2DJRzQVdVEeZ6d8g4jL12AiTb7
  • 59145cb23ffbb803fcf9cc12dfc5aeacc5ea760497ade31b67acae0fd93f3e48:1
  • value  1165000
    address  1djc12gn36egHxEiidpZMrPkksdw7M4kZ